boiling memoir

journey of one man

DRY Says That Every Piece of System Knowledge Should Have One Authoritative, Unambiguous Representation. Every Piece of Knowledge in the Development of Something Should Have a Single Representation. A System's Knowledge Is Far Broader Than Just Its Code. It Refers to Database Schemas, Test Plans, the Build System, Even Documentation.

DRY says that every piece of system knowledge should have one authoritative, unambiguous representation. Every piece of knowledge in the development of something should have a single representation. A system’s knowledge is far broader than just its code. It refers to database schemas, test plans, the build system, even documentation.
Orthogonality and the DRY Principle